    I would have liked to see her reaction to John's death. She was the only character he met that you could say became his friend. John and Marshal Johnson respected each other but I don't think Johnson would care about John's death. John was okay with Wes Dickens but obviously they weren't friends at all. He was creeper out by Seth. He despises Irish. He only helped Reyes because it suited him. With Bonnie, they had an actual relationship. So I'd have liked to have seen a scene with her and Jack talking about John's death. It could have even been an extra stranger mission.
